Basic maintenance

This category includes general tasks that most vehicle owners would think of when it comes to car maintenance. These tasks are the same for EVs. They include: tire rotation, replacing the cabin air filter, and replenishing windshield wiper fluid.

Brake pads

EV’s still need brake pads maintained and serviced. However, thankfully, regenerative braking makes this a much easier process. Regenerative braking takes the kinetic energy of your vehicle and uses it to slow it down. This means less wear and tear on your vehicle’s brakes in addition to greater stopping power.

Fluid checks

Even without the need for regular oil changes, EV’s still require other fluid checks. These vehicles still hold things such as brake fluid and coolant and these fluids should be monitored and brought in for service and change whenever necessary. It is recommended to get brake fluid inspected and changed every 22,000 miles or two years. Coolant should be changed over every 150,000 miles or five years.

Tires

As with any car, your EV will need regular tire maintenance as well. It is recommended that every 7,500 miles or every six months you get the tires rotated. We recommend referencing your owner’s manual for specific tire recommendations.

Battery

The lithium ion batteries that power EVs offer greater energy density and tend to hold a charge longer, however, every battery in an EV that is sold in the U.S. comes with a warranty that lasts for a minimum of eight years or up to 100,000 miles.
